Prof Benny Zee
Assistant Dean (Research), Faculty of Medicine, The Chinese University of Hong Kong


Prof Benny Zee is Assistant Dean of Research for the Faculty of Medicine and also Professor and Director of the Centre for Clinical Research and Biostatistics and Head of the Division of Biostatistics in the Jockey Club School of Public Health and Primary Care, The Chinese University of Hong Kong (CUHK), and Director of Clinical Trials and Biostatistics Lab in the CU Shenzhen Research Institute (SZRI). He is the Chairman of the Joint CUHK-NTEC Clinical Research Ethics Committee (CREC) since 2006. Professor Zee obtained his Ph.D in Biostatistics from the University of Pittsburgh USA in 1987. He then joined the NCIC Clinical Trials Group as Senior Biostatistician, and faculty member in the Department of Community Health and Epidemiology of Queen’s University Canada from 1987-2001. Professor Zee has strong interest in various aspects of multi-center clinical trials, including statistical methods, data management, drug and medical device development. He is also active in medical devices development such as “automatic retinal imaging analysis system (ARIAS)” and serves in the Centre for Entrepreneurship of CUHK. He had published more than 170 international peer reviewed journal articles and serves in various data & safety monitoring committees for international drug trials.
